Subreddit Name: /r/ghibli
Description: /r/ghibli is a subreddit community on Reddit dedicated to Studio Ghibli, a renowned Japanese animation film studio known for its iconic animated feature films, including “My Neighbor Totoro,” “Spirited Away,” “Princess Mononoke,” and many others. The subreddit serves as a hub for fans of Studio Ghibli to share content, discuss films, artwork, news, and everything related to the studio’s works.
Purpose: The primary purpose of /r/ghibli is to provide a space for fans of Studio Ghibli to connect, share their love for the studio’s films, and engage in discussions about their favorite characters, scenes, and themes. The subreddit serves as a community-driven platform for celebrating the artistry, storytelling, and cultural impact of Studio Ghibli’s animated masterpieces.
Community Guidelines: To foster a positive and welcoming community, /r/ghibli upholds certain guidelines for its members:
- Relevant Content: Submissions should be related to Studio Ghibli, its films, directors (such as Hayao Miyazaki and Isao Takahata), or related topics like merchandise, artwork, and news.
- Quality Posts: Users are encouraged to contribute high-quality content, including discussions, fan art, cosplay, news articles, interviews, and reviews.
- Respectful Interaction: Members should engage with each other respectfully, refraining from personal attacks, harassment, or derogatory language.
- No Piracy: Sharing or requesting pirated content is strictly prohibited, and users should respect copyright laws and support the official release of Studio Ghibli films.
- Spoilers Policy: Spoilers should be appropriately marked to avoid spoiling the viewing experience for others who have not yet seen specific Studio Ghibli films.
